Webb9 feb. 2024 · l-Ribose, a starting material for the synthesis of l-nucleoside, has attracted lots of attention since l-nucleoside is responsible for the antiviral activities of the racemic mixtures of nucleoside enantiomers. In this study, the l-ribulose-producing Candida tropicalis strain was engineered for the conversion of l-arabinose to l-ribose. Webbl-Ribose and l-arabinose were prepared biochemically from ribitol via a two-step reaction, by which the complete oxidation of ribitol to l-ribulose (∼98%) was achieved by the reaction of washed cells of Acetobacter …

WebbRibose have four epimers; Ribose; Arabinose (C2 epimer of ribose) Xylose (C3 epimer of ribose) Lyxose (C2 epimer of xylose) All these epimers have two optical isomers, an L-isomer and a D-isomer.
